How is the Quran made easy for remembrance, when understanding its verses requires referring to the interpretations of scholars?

There is no contradiction between the ease of the Quran and the difficulty of understanding some of its verses except for scholars, and that is for several reasons: The ease of the Quran is general and applies to the majority, and it contains متشابهات (ambiguous verses) whose interpretation is known only to Allah and those firmly grounded in knowledge. The ease of understanding the Quran is a gift for those who take the means to understand it, study the auxiliary sciences, and seek knowledge from its rightful sources. The ease of the Quran is an honor from Allah for the pious and sincere in contemplating it, while understanding is veiled from those who seek fame and hypocrisy. Ease may be for facilitating memorization and recitation, not necessarily deep understanding. Ease may mean facilitating admonition and taking lessons from the stories of the Quran, not delving into the subtleties of meanings. Ease is for the entire Ummah, such that nothing of the Quran's understanding is hidden from it, while it may be hidden from some individuals.
